gpt4 book ai didi

excel - 在 Excel VBA 中使用偏移量时出错

转载 作者:行者123 更新时间:2023-12-04 21:39:01 26 4
gpt4 key购买 nike

我在 VBA 中使用偏移函数。但是,例如,当我在第一行时,offset(-5,0)返回错误消息。当然,当我在第一行时,我不能偏移 -5 行。

我怎样才能检查它?

我尝试使用 if rangeEx = range("A1")但它不起作用。

最佳答案

您可以查看.Row单元格的属性,看看它是否小于或等于 5。

Sub Test()

Dim RangeEx As Range
Set RangeEx = ActiveCell

If RangeEx.Row <= 5 Then
MsgBox "Invalid!"
Else
MsgBox "Offset at " & RangeEx.Offset(-5, 0).Address
End If

End Sub

第 1-5 行的结果:

enter image description here

第 6 行++ 的结果:

enter image description here

让我们知道这是否有帮助。

关于excel - 在 Excel VBA 中使用偏移量时出错,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22817123/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com